Match Summary
Leicester defeated Wolves 1:0. The match was played in Premier League 2020. Goals were scored by J. Vardy 15′ (pen.). 5 yellow cards were shown. Leicester had 49% possession while Wolves held 51%. Leicester had 10 shots (3 on target) compared to 8 (2 on target) for Wolves. Leicester made 3 substitutions, Wolves made 3. VAR was involved: Goal cancelled (Dennis Praet 13′), Goal cancelled (James Justin 38′).
